    The Gary Breitbach Golf Memorial tournament was held on June 25 at Prairie View Community Golf Course with a total of 13 teams participating. A video from the live auction, led by Brooten's Scott Jacobson, is published with this web article.     All Brooten-area children! The Bonanza Valley Days kiddie parade will be held on Saturday, July 9 at 10 a.m. starting at the Trinity Lutheran Church parking lot on Hatton Street. It will run west on Hatton towards the Brooten Pavilion, where prizes will be announced and a group photo taken. Exciting news!
